We’re proud to share that our CEO and founder, Polina Vasilenko, was recently featured in pv magazine Global as part of their Women in Solar+ Europe series — a recognition of the leaders driving meaningful change in the renewable energy sector.
In the interview, Polina reflects on her 20+ years of experience in the energy industry and the journey that led to founding HelioRec. Her perspective highlights the need to rethink conventional energy models and embrace innovation that meets both environmental and societal challenges.

At HelioRec, we are reshaping how clean energy is produced by bringing solar power to the water. Our floating solar power plants are designed specifically for marine and urban waterfront environments, offering an alternative to land-intensive energy projects.
Why Floating Solar is Essential:
✅ No land use conflict – solar energy without occupying valuable land
✅ Modular and scalable – ideal for use by ports, utilities, and coastal municipalities
✅ Resilient design – suitable for areas affected by urban density or rising sea levels
